The temperature is changing every day by negative 7 over 18 DEGREE Fahrenheit. What will be the change in the temperature after 3 days?

OpenStudy (danjs):

\[Temp~change = \frac{ -7 }{ 18 }*3\]

OpenStudy (danjs):

goes down 7/18 per day for 3 days
